Frequently Asked Questions about Sanger
How much are Studio apartments in Sanger?
There are currently 10 Studio Apartments in Sanger with rent ranges from $899 to $1,450 with an average price of $1,333.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Sanger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Sanger ranges from $695 to $2,376 with an average monthly rent of $1,398.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Sanger c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Sanger range from $895 to $2,781.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,813.
How expensive are Sanger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 27 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Sanger on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,479 to $2,878 - averaging $2,178 for the location.
